ASAM Section Meeting Japan 2017
ASAM has hosted the ASAM Section Meeting Japan on April 21, 2017 in Tokyo, Japan. This meeting is taking place on an annual basis and gives ASAM members an overview on the current ASAM activities both in Japan and worldwide. This year, the meeting was also open for selected non-members showing interest in ASAM.
The two new Japanese workgroups and the Motorcycle OEM interest group gave each a status report of their activities. Furthermore, the participants were informed about the latest ASAM standards releases as well as upcoming releases. Finally, the participants received an outline of new E/E architecture concepts for ADAS and Autonomous Driving as well as the AUTOSAR Adaptive Platform and were informed about potential impacts on the current ASAM standards portfolio. After each session, the attendees had the chance to take part in a group discussion.
